I'm building a recumbent and have limited myself to 26 Inch wheels (those are the wheels I have in my shed) and to make the bike keep up with traffic I need to increase the pedal drive ratio. The biggest cranksets I can find have 175mm long arms and have either 52 or 53 teeth.
Are any bigger ones available?
Are any bigger ones available?
Unless you're horribly tall anything much bigger will be very unpleasant. I believe you can get Dura Ace in anything up 177.5 and possibly some top line Campag stuff too but that's about it.
Bear in mind longer cranks is effectively the same as dropping down a gear...
